## Further Reading

The Lanternworks migration to the Hermia hermetic build system is proceeding service by service; as of this week, roughly sixty percent of targets build without network access. The main open questions for the sync are vendoring strategy for generated protobufs and cache eviction policy on the shared build farm. Background on why we chose hermetic builds, the migration sequencing spreadsheet, and the per-team checklist are all collected in one place. That tracking document lives at the internal page below.

operations page: https://harbor.kelvidyn.example/dash/dash/board/projects/build/pipeline/run/72cb258c26ee55412287df41

Memo to Thornlea Quarry site office: as the site has no secure printer, printed payslips for the fortnight will be couriered from Grayfield head office in a sealed grey envelope pack each Friday. Count the envelopes against the enclosed roster before signing, and store any unclaimed slips in the site lockbox. The courier hand-over instruction follows below.

drop instructions, bahif-bahip: the norax feniel courier leaves the drumir kaseth rusir ledger at gate 1983 under passcode 849948

Action item 4 (owner: Priya, experiments team): the Splitwise-Nine assignment service returned stale bucket assignments for roughly forty minutes because its config cache did not invalidate after the flag rollback. Add an automated cache-invalidation check to the rollback path and alert on assignment drift above 0.5%. New team members should read the full incident timeline on the page below.

wiki page, bagef-yajof: https://sentry.sivrelcloud.corp/board